Output 75fc618531b01e0b4dd73dc4065ef98ba64da8cd31deaec53ba3a76dba5ef287:2252

value
302835
script pubkey
OP_0 OP_PUSHBYTES_20 d6a29dc0ce640fcef30a799fc1a5f02b054e2075
address
tb1q663fmsxwvs8uauc20x0urf0s9vz5ugr4hkfy3w
transaction
75fc618531b01e0b4dd73dc4065ef98ba64da8cd31deaec53ba3a76dba5ef287
confirmations
624
spent
false